Delta Plus Variant yet to be detected in Assam: CM Sarma

0 46

Guwahati, June 28 (NKTV): The nation has been on alert because of the rise of the Delta Plus Variant of Covid-19; however, it is yet to be detected in Assam, Chief Minister Himanta Biswa Sarma stated in a press meet yesterday.

“We are doing genomic sequencing but as of now we have not found the Delta Plus variant in Assam” the CM said. “However, the Delta variant is predominant in Assam and we are dealing with it” he added.

Meanwhile, the Centre has informed that the Delta Plus variant has a greater affinity for lung tissues as compared to other strains of Covid-19.

“It is not clear if it causes lung damage or not. It also does not mean that this variant will cause more severe disease or it is more transmissible” said Dr. NK Arora, Head of National Technical Advisory Group on Immunisation (NTAGI).

Assam Health Minister Keshab Mahanta on Friday had said that one Covid-19 positive patient had died of the Delta variant in the state and the strain was found in 77% of the samples Tested in April and May at the National Institute of Biomedical Genomics at Kalyani in West Bengal.
